Editorial Review for Outback Steakhouse – by Citysearch Staff

In Short
Boomerangs, Aussie flags, kangaroo portraits and faux aboriginal art honor the homeland's wilderness, but Outback delivers a polished version of rusticity with varnished blond-wood booths with matching wainscoting and casually uniformed waitstaff. Besides more than a half-dozen cuts of steak, diners can pick from large-portioned entrees like ribs, chops and shrimp or chicken "on the barbie." The Bloomin' Onion, a large onion dipped in batter and deep-fried, is an appetizer with a following.

2 Star Rating: Below Average

08/30/2006 Posted by cliffrye

I find it a sad testimonial of the Hamptonroads pallet that would rank Outback as the best Steak, but seeing as they voted Hardees best burger, it stands to reason. My experience with OB has always been mediocre, the Steak is bland and taste pan fried, and generally cooked incorrectly. I have been several times, and it was always the same. Perhaps their Shrimp on the Barbie is great, but as for steak, they certainly fall short in my opinion.

Pros: Not much, they don't even open for lunch

Cons: Too expensive for the quality
